Notes:
"The National Tercentenary Exhibit has been arranged under the sponsorship of the American Jewish Tercentenary Committee and the Jewish Museum of the Jewish Theological Seminary of America. It opened at the Jewish Museum on Dec. 1, 1954, during the celebration of the 300th anniversary of Jewish settlement in the United States. It will be placed on display, in May 1955, at the Smithonian Institution in Washington, D.C."
